Patrice Venturini is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Education and Social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Patrice Venturini has authored 44 papers receiving a total of 345 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 23 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 22 papers in Education and 15 papers in Social Psychology. Recurrent topics in Patrice Venturini's work include Education, sociology, and vocational training (20 papers), Science Education and Pedagogy (13 papers) and Educational Strategies and Epistemologies (10 papers). Patrice Venturini is often cited by papers focused on Education, sociology, and vocational training (20 papers), Science Education and Pedagogy (13 papers) and Educational Strategies and Epistemologies (10 papers). Patrice Venturini collaborates with scholars based in France, United States and Switzerland. Patrice Venturini's co-authors include Chantal Amade-Escot, Virginie Albe, Andrée Tiberghien, Jonas Almqvist, Ellice Ann Forman, Randi A. Engle, Michael J. Ford and Florence Ligozat and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, International Journal of Science Education and International Journal of Educational Research.
